Job description

Labor & Employment Associate (3+ yrs Exp)

Location: Providence, RI, US

Experience: Mid Level

Salary: $150,000 - $225,000 per year

Job Details

We are seeking an attorney to join a collaborative practice focused on labor and employment matters. This role offers the opportunity to handle a broad mix of litigation, counseling, workplace compliance, investigations, and transactional support. You will work directly with clients on day-to-day employment challenges while also contributing to complex disputes and strategic workplace initiatives. The position is ideal for an attorney who enjoys variety, wants meaningful client contact, and is interested in building a long-term practice focused on helping employers navigate workforce-related issues.

Responsibilities
  • Represent employers in workplace-related litigation and administrative proceedings
  • Advise clients on employment laws, workforce management, and HR-related matters
  • Draft and revise employment agreements, policies, handbooks, and related documents
  • Conduct workplace investigations and assist with employee training initiatives
  • Support employment aspects of corporate transactions and due diligence reviews
  • Assist clients with labor relations matters and workforce-related disputes as needed
  • Research legal developments and provide practical guidance on compliance issues
  • Collaborate with attorneys across multiple practice areas to deliver strategic client solutions
Qualifications
  • 4+ years of labor and employment law experience
  • Experience handling employment litigation and workplace counseling matters
  • Background drafting employment-related agreements, policies, and compliance documents
  • Experience conducting investigations or workplace training is a plus
  • Exposure to labor relations issues, collective bargaining matters, or administrative proceedings is beneficial
  • Familiarity with transactional employment support and due diligence matters is a plus
  • Strong analytical, writing, and communication skills
  • Solid academic credentials
Requirements
  • J.D. from an accredited law school
  • Active bar membership in good standing in at least one U.S. jurisdiction
  • Ability to work independently while contributing to a collaborative team environment
  • Strong attention to detail and sound professional judgment
  • Excellent client service and relationship management skills
  • Ability to manage multiple assignments in a fast-paced practice
  • Demonstrated interest in developing and growing an employment-focused practice
